This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] CCS/CAPTIVATE-FR2676:电容传感器值

Guru**** 2525310 points
Other Parts Discussed in Thread: CAPTIVATE-METAL

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/tools/code-composer-studio-group/ccs/f/code-composer-studio-forum/880397/ccs-captivate-fr2676-capacitance-sensor-value

器件型号:CAPTIVATE-FR2676
主题中讨论的其他器件:CAPTIVATE-METAL

工具/软件:Code Composer Studio

我是 CCS 的初学者。 我刚刚开始使用 CapTIvate 设计中心和 CCS。
我做了一个简单的项目。

我想根据电容传感器值点亮五个 LED。
例如、传感器电容在0.5pF 至3.0pF 之间变化、
我想打开 LED、例如下面的 LED;
 0.5至1.0pF:1个 LED 打开
 1.0至1.5pF:2个 LED 亮起
  1.5至2.0pF:3个 LED 亮起
 2.0至2.5pF:4个 LED 亮起
  2.5至3.0pF:5个 LED 亮起

我不知道哪个表达式是计数值、
我应该在程序中为 LED 输入“if”和“else”语句的位置。
最简单的方法会更好。

顺便说一下、我无法使用削波图标附加项目文件。 我该怎么做?

谢谢、此致、

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    我将与一位工程师联系、他将能够帮助您进行基于 CapTIvate 的咨询。 请留出几个工作日让他们查看您的问题并作出回应。

    此致、

    Matt

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    您可以将"if else"语句放入 te BTN00回调函数中。

    关于如何注册回调函数:

    CapTIvate 可以感应电容变化、而不是绝对电容。  

    对于您的情况、您可以为传感器设置0.5pF 的基极电容、默认情况下、您将得到大约500的基极计数。  

    在 CapTIvate 运行期间、您可以通过触碰传感器来更改电容、或向传感器添加额外的电容器、计数将更改电容值上的端数、并添加到传感器(电容变化)。  您可以 根据计数变化对不同的 LED 进行发光。

    请将 CAPTIVATE-METAL 示例项目回调函数作为参考。

    此致、

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    Matt 和 Ling、您好!

     

    感谢您的回答。 我将研究您发送给我的链接。

    顺便说一下、我无法导入由设计中心制作的 CCS 工程。

    例如,我可以从“FR2676_CAPTIVATE_BSWP”等标准库导入 CCS 项目,但我无法导入我制作的与上周发布的捕获图片类似的 CCS 项目。 这就是我的导入方式;

    1.右键单击“MSP430”,然后选择“设计中心”上的属性。

    2.单击“生成源代码”并保存。

    3.单击 CCS 上的“导入项目”。

    4.单击“Select search-directory”(选择搜索目录)中的“Browse”(浏览)。

    对于标准库,复选框在“Discovered projects”中选中,但如果是我的原始工程,则不选中该复选框。

    造成这种情况的原因是什么?

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好!

    e2e.ti.com/.../Untitled1.mp4

    此致、

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Ling、

    非常感谢您给我发送了一个很好的视频。 我可以导入一个。

    此致、

    Koichi

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Ling、

     

    我在程序中找到了“BTN00_E00_RawCnts”。 我想知道我可以使用传感器的值。 当我观察该值时、它有时会根据传感器的移动而上下移动。 似乎有些校准会影响该值。 如果正确、如何停止校准?

     

    此致、

    Koichi

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Koichi、

    您可以参阅 CapTIvate 文档 http://software-dl.ti.com/msp430/msp430_public_sw/mcu/msp430/CapTIvate_Design_Center/latest/exports/docs/users_guide/html/CapTIvate_Technology_Guide_html/markdown/ch_library.html

    此致、

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您好、Ling、

    谢谢、我将学习该软件。

    此致、

    Koichi